The regular season has wrapped up for the Dryden Adult Co-Ed Soccer League and now the wait for the playoffs begins.
The campaign ended Wednesday night with the St. Aubin Saw Shop Steelers defeating Dortmund 2-1.
Liam Jones and Brendan Smyth found the back of the net for the Steelers, while Connor Doherty replied for Dortmund.
The win clinched first place for St. Aubin.
They will play the winner of Monday’s Semi-Final between PhysioQuest and Dortmund.
Ethan Cook finished the season as the leading goal scorer with six.
Final Standings:
1. St. Aubin Saw Shop Steelers 4-2-2 14 Points
2. PhysioQuest United 4-3-1 13 Points
3. Dortmund 2-5-1 7 Points
Playoffs:
Monday, August 23 Dortmund vs. PhysioQuest United 7:00 Rotary Park South Fields
Wednesday, August 25 Winner of 2 vs. 3 vs. St. Aubin Saw Shop Steelers 7:00 Rotary Park South Fields
